Responsibilities:
- Assist the dentist during dental procedures
- Prepare treatment rooms and sterilize instruments
- Take dental x-rays
- Provide patient education on oral hygiene and post-operative care
- Perform dental charting and update patient records in the electronic medical documentation system (Open Dental)
- Assist with dental lab tasks, including pouring impressions and trimming models
- Schedule patient appointments
- Ensure compliance with infection control protocols and OSHA regulations
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ent
- 1 year dental assisting experience preferred (willing to train the right candidate)
- X-ray certification required (can be completed upon hire)
- Experience working with Open Dental software is a plus
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work well in a team environment
-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ail
